Merkel's disks are nerve endings consisting of axonal branches that end in flat expansions and are implicated in the sensation of touch and pressure. Each of the nerve endings is associated with specialized epithelial cells. They can be found in the basal layers of the epidermis just above the basement membrane surface and are associated with rounded elevations of thick epidermis in the hairy skin. In addition, it is important to note that Merkel Disks are found only in glabrous skin and detect skin deflection.

The cornea is shaped like a dome and bends light to help the eye focus. Some of this light enters the eye through an opening called the pupil (PYOO-pul). The iris (the colored part of the eye) controls how much light the pupil lets in. Next, light passes through the lens (a clear inner part of the eye).

Mitosis is the process whereby a cell divides into two identical copies of itself. This genetical identity emanates from the fact that the daughter cells possess the same kind and number of chromosomes as the parent cell.
Hence, a nucleus that has eight (8) chromosomes during interphase will possess 8 chromosome in each daughter cell at the end of mitosis. Mitosis, which consists of stages, duplicate its DNA at the interphase stage but do not increase the chromosome number. Sister chromatids are formed for each chromosome, which separate during anaphase stage, and become individual chromosome in each daughter cell.
In this case, 8 chromosome are still formed at interphase but 16 sister chromatids. These chromatids separate equally into each daughter cell i.e 8 in each cell to become individual chromosomes.
